Types of Services Offered by Electricians

Electricians offer services to tackle most electrical problems. Here is a rundown of the services homeowners request the most.

Electrical System Installation

Electrical system installation involves careful planning, wiring, and linking various components to ensure safe and efficient electricity flow. The process begins with thoroughly assessing your home’s power requirements and energy needs. The electrician will design and lay out the wiring system, carefully choosing the proper cables, conduits, and light fixtures to meet code regulations and industry standards. The installation includes connecting the main electrical panel, distributing circuits to the outlets and fixtures, grounding the system, and installing protective devices, such as circuit breakers.

Repairs

Electrical repairs shouldn't be put off. You should address faulty wiring, malfunctioning fixtures, or power outages as soon as possible to avoid injury or electrical fires. A skilled electrician has experience troubleshooting complex systems and restoring functionality.

Whole-House Rewiring and Panel Upgrades

Whole-home electrical rewiring and panel upgrades involves updating old or faulty wiring and panels in your entire home. This is often necessary for older homes with outdated systems that could lead to potential hazards or fail to meet modern electrical regulations. Electricians inspect the existing wiring to find hazards, then they remove old wiring and modernize the system with outlets, switches, fixtures, and panels that adhere to existing codes and safety regulations.

Surge Protection

You can minimize the harmful effects of power surges on your electronics by setting up professional surge protection. Electricians will assess your needs and put in surge protection devices. These devices act as barriers, redirecting excess energy from sensitive equipment during voltage spikes. Professionally installing surge protection devices at key points, such as at the main electrical panel or individual outlets, will protect against power surges and minimize the risk of expensive damage.

Emergency Electrical Services

Emergency electrical services are available 24/7 and provide vital support when unexpected breakdowns, hazards, or disruptions happen to provide prompt assistance in safely restoring electricity. Emergency services include addressing faulty wiring, weather damage, electrical fires, and power outages. Professional emergency service providers make sure electrical matters are handled quickly.

Factors To Consider When Choosing an Electrician in Mount Laurel

These important factors can help you decide on an electrician in Mount Laurel.

  • Cost: While cost is important, it shouldn't be the only consideration. Look for an electrician who's upfront and clear about their pricing and gives a detailed estimate before starting the project.
  • References: Request references, so you can get direct feedback about the electrician's work.
  • Reputation and reviews: Look at sites such as Google Reviews and the Better Business Bureau for insight into the electrician's customer service. Search for a licensed electrician with a reputation for high quality work and good customer service.
  • Safety measures: Choose an electrician who prioritizes safety and takes necessary precautions to prevent accidents and injuries. Request information on their safety program and make sure they use proper gear. If you observe an electrician working too quickly or carelessly, you may want to terminate service and look for somebody else.
  • Qualifications: Electricians must have a license to do electrical work. You can visit the New Jersey Office of the Attorney General, Division of Consumer Affairs, Board of Examiners of Electrical Contractors to learn more about what licenses an electrician should hold in the state.

How Much Does an Electrician Cost?

Several factors affect the cost of hiring an electrician, such as the project’s complexity, the electrician’s experience and qualifications, your location, and the specific services required. Your project may cost anywhere from $130 to $260 for most small to medium tasks. Most electricians charge $35–$52 an hour in Mount Laurel. Get multiple quotes and discuss the project for the most accurate price.

Frequently Asked Questions About Electrical in Mount Laurel

How often should I have my electrical system inspected?

We recommend getting your electrical system inspected by a professional at least every 3 to 5 years. Get an inspection sooner if you see signs of electrical issues, such as flickering lights, frequent power surges, or tripping breakers.

How can I tell if my home's electrical system needs an upgrade?

Houses over 30 years old that haven't been upgraded recently most likely needs electrical improvements. You may need to modernize your home's electrical system if you have flickering or dimming lights, circuit breakers that trip often, or failing outlets.

What causes circuit breakers to trip repeatedly?

Circuit breakers trip repeatedly due to various reasons, such as overloaded circuits, outdated wiring, or an old breaker that needs replacement. Circuits become overloaded when too many devices are plugged in, causing the circuit breaker to shut off to prevent the circuit from overheating.

How can I reduce the risk of electrical fires in my home?

Reduce the risk of electrical fires by having licensed electricians routinely inspect your home's wiring, addressing problems quickly, and installing quality surge protectors. Also don't overload your circuits and ensure all electrical work meets local building codes. Taking these fire safety precautions can reduce electrical risks.

How can I make my electrical system more energy efficient?

You can improve your electrical system by investing in energy-efficient upgrades such as LED lighting and smart thermostats that optimize your home's heating and cooling. Additionally, consider Energy Star-certified appliances, which use less electricity. You can also install solar panels to help lower your carbon footprint by up to 60 pounds cut annually.
